Moodswing is hiring for an Entertainment & Marketing Manager

Compensation: $55,000–$60,000 annually, plus bonus

About the Role

Moodswing is seeking an Entertainment & Marketing Manager to lead the venue’s brand presence, community engagement, and in-venue experience. This position merges marketing creativity with hospitality leadership—building community connections, curating memorable entertainment, and ensuring every guest leaves feeling the energy, inclusion, and playfulness that define Moodswing.

Job Summary

We’re looking for a dynamic, community-oriented leader who thrives at the intersection of hospitality and marketing. This role drives all guest-facing experiences—both in-person and online—by combining social media strategy, local outreach, entertainment programming, and cultural leadership.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, people-focused, and fluent in both operational excellence and brand storytelling.

Community Engagement & Venue Culture

  • Plan and execute live entertainment, DJ sets, and special events that reflect Moodswing’s culture.
  • Oversee music, A/V systems, court readiness, and lighting for all guest programs and events.
  • Build and maintain relationships with local entertainers, promoters, and cultural partners.
  • Serve as the on-site brand ambassador—ensuring all guest touchpoints reflect the Moodswing identity.
  • Respond to guest feedback (GSS +/-), escalating insights to leadership and celebrating wins with the team.
  • Partner with local organizations and nonprofits to host community-focused events that strengthen Moodswing’s neighborhood connections.
  • Coordinate seasonal and cultural celebrations (e.g., holiday markets, fundraisers, pop-up collaborations) that enhance community visibility and guest engagement.

Games Management & Entertainment

· Manage retail and games inventory, weekly audits, and VTT for amenities and branded merchandise.

· Manage Pickleball coaching pool & equipment rentals

· Manager Golf Simulator reservations

· Facilitate Game Leagues: Darts, Pickleball, Cornhole, Golf

Marketing & Brand Development

  • Oversee Moodswing’s social media presence, engagement, and public perception.
  • Lead marketing campaigns, community partnerships, and content creation that drive awareness and conversion.
  • Collaborate with leadership on PR, sponsorships, and social responsibility programs.
  • Track and report monthly metrics on marketing ROI, social engagement, and guest satisfaction.

Leadership & Collaboration

  • Partner with the General Manager and department heads to ensure cohesive guest and brand execution.
  • Train, inspire, and support staff to embody Moodswing’s Core Values: Inclusion, Playfulness, Excellence, Team Spirit, and Elevate the Experience.
  • Contribute to cross-functional projects that enhance the overall guest journey and operational flow.
